  • Pork,  Stir-fry,  Under $3,  Vegetables

    家常便饭/Easy Homecooking: Sliced Pork with Garlic Sprouts

    June 27, 2015 /

    This is a popular dish you see at economical rice stalls. If you’re not familiar with ‘economical rice’, it is simply rice eaten with small portions of side dishes. You select 2-3 dishes to go with your rice and a meal of 1 meat and 2 vegetables typically cost $2.80 – $3.20. I guess they’re so named because it’s a cheap way to eat.
